Scrappile Posted January 13, 2020 Report Posted January 13, 2020 I have done business with that site. I built the three robots they have plans for (you can view them here https://www.youtube.com/channel/UCQc29ydhk0SgPhX4JcPioow) and I have the plans for the puffer steam engine model I hope to make one of these days. Dealing with Clayton was a pleasure and his plans are very well done. I also have the plans for the Ascent clock from this site: https://wooden-gear-clocks.com/ascentclock/ I have it all cut out and part way assembled.... hope to get back to it also. Dealing with this site was good also. Plans and service from both good. heppnerguy, planeur and multitom 1 2 Quote
